Overview of the Nissan Titan 5.6 Engine
The Nissan Titan uses a 5.6 liter V8 engine that focuses on torque, towing strength, and long distance durability. This engine belongs to the VK family and appears in different versions depending on model year. The two most common versions are VK56DE and VK56VD. Both are used in Nissan Titan and share the same core design philosophy but differ in fuel system and technology level.
The VK56DE is the older version. It uses a port injection system. This design keeps the engine simple and easier to maintain. It also handles fuel quality variations better. Many mechanics consider it more stable under long term use. However, it still shows wear issues when mileage becomes high.
The VK56VD is the newer version. It uses direct injection technology. This improves fuel efficiency and power delivery. It also increases combustion pressure inside the engine. As a result, it creates more stress on internal components over time.
Both engines deliver strong performance for towing and heavy loads. The Titan feels powerful even under full payload conditions. This makes it popular for work trucks and utility use.
However, both versions also share weak points. Heat management becomes critical under heavy load. Oil quality affects engine life significantly. Timing components also wear faster when maintenance is delayed.
In short, the 5.6 engine is powerful but sensitive to long term stress. It performs well when maintained properly but can develop issues when maintenance is inconsistent or delayed.
Common Nissan Titan 5.6 Engine Problems
The 5.6 liter V8 engine in the Nissan Titan is known for strong performance, but it also develops several recurring issues over time. These problems often appear gradually and become more noticeable as mileage increases in Nissan Titan.
One of the most common issues is oil consumption. Many owners notice that the engine slowly burns more oil than expected. This usually happens when internal seals and piston rings begin to wear. The problem may start small but becomes more serious if oil levels are not checked regularly.
Another frequent issue is timing chain noise. Drivers often hear a rattling sound during cold starts. This sound usually indicates wear in the timing chain system or tensioners. If ignored, it can lead to poor engine timing and reduced performance.
Misfires also appear in many high mileage engines. These misfires often come from worn spark plugs or ignition coils. In some cases, fuel delivery problems also contribute to uneven combustion.
Engine knocking is another concern. It usually occurs under load or acceleration. This condition may point to fuel quality issues or internal wear inside the combustion chamber. If the knocking continues, it can lead to serious engine damage.
Sensor failures are also reported. Camshaft and crankshaft sensors can fail and trigger warning lights. When this happens, the engine may run rough or enter reduced power mode.
Overall, these issues do not always appear at the same time. They develop gradually based on driving habits, maintenance quality, and mileage. Early detection plays a key role in preventing major repair costs.
Root Causes of Engine Problems
Most Nissan Titan 5.6 engine problems do not appear randomly. They develop from clear mechanical and maintenance related causes. When owners understand these root causes, they can prevent serious damage early in the life of Nissan Titan.
One major cause is poor oil maintenance. When oil changes are delayed, lubrication breaks down. Engine parts start to experience higher friction. This leads to faster wear in the timing chain system, piston rings, and internal seals. Over time, this wear creates oil consumption and noise issues.
Heat is another important factor. The 5.6 V8 engine generates high temperatures under towing or heavy load conditions. If the cooling system does not work efficiently, heat builds up inside the engine. This extra heat accelerates component fatigue and reduces long term reliability.
Carbon buildup also plays a role, especially in direct injection versions like the VK56VD. Fuel injectors spray directly into the combustion chamber. This can lead to carbon deposits on intake valves. These deposits reduce airflow and affect combustion quality. As a result, the engine may lose power or develop rough idle.
Another cause is timing system stress. The timing chain works under constant tension. When oil quality drops or maintenance is ignored, the chain and tensioners wear faster. This creates rattling noise and timing inconsistencies.
Driving style also influences engine health. Frequent short trips, heavy acceleration, and towing without proper warm up increase engine stress. These habits shorten engine life and increase the chance of early failure.
In summary, Nissan Titan 5.6 engine problems usually come from a combination of maintenance habits, heat stress, and long term mechanical wear rather than a single defect.
Symptoms and Early Warning Signs
Early detection plays a key role in preventing serious Nissan Titan 5.6 engine problems. Most failures in Nissan Titan do not happen suddenly. The engine usually shows clear warning signs before major damage occurs.
One of the first symptoms is unusual engine noise during cold starts. Many drivers notice a brief rattling sound when starting the engine in the morning. This often points to timing chain wear or weak tensioners. The sound may disappear after warming up, but it still indicates early mechanical stress.
Another common sign is increased oil consumption. The engine may require frequent oil top-ups between service intervals. This happens when internal seals or piston rings lose efficiency. If ignored, it can lead to low oil pressure and further internal wear.
Loss of power is also a clear warning sign. The vehicle may feel slower during acceleration or struggle when carrying heavy loads. This usually reflects combustion inefficiency or ignition system issues.
Rough idle is another symptom. The engine may shake slightly when the vehicle is stopped. This often comes from misfires, dirty injectors, or worn spark plugs.
The check engine light is also a strong indicator. When this light appears, the engine control unit has detected abnormal performance. Common triggers include sensor failures, misfires, or fuel system imbalance.
Fuel consumption changes can also signal early problems. If the engine starts using more fuel than usual, it may indicate poor combustion or airflow restrictions.
In most cases, these symptoms appear gradually. Drivers who recognize them early can prevent expensive repairs and extend engine life significantly.
Diagnosis and Repair Solutions
When Nissan Titan 5.6 engine problems appear, proper diagnosis is the most important step before any repair decision. Many owners of Nissan Titan spend unnecessary money because they replace parts without identifying the real cause first.
The first diagnostic step is using an OBD2 scanner. This tool reads error codes from the engine control unit. These codes help identify issues such as misfires, sensor failures, or fuel system imbalance. A proper scan reduces guesswork and saves repair cost.
The next step is timing chain inspection. A mechanic listens for rattling noise during cold starts and checks chain tension. If the chain is loose or the tensioner is weak, replacement may be required. Ignoring this issue can lead to incorrect engine timing and serious damage.
Oil consumption testing is also important. The technician monitors oil level over a set driving distance. If oil drops significantly without external leaks, internal wear is likely present. This usually points to piston ring or seal degradation.
Sensor inspection is another key step. Camshaft and crankshaft sensors can fail intermittently. When this happens, the engine may run unevenly or enter limp mode. Replacing faulty sensors often restores normal performance quickly.
In some cases, fuel system cleaning is required. Dirty injectors can disrupt combustion and cause rough idle or misfires. Cleaning or replacing injectors improves engine smoothness and fuel efficiency.
Repair decisions depend on severity. Minor issues like sensors or spark plugs are affordable to fix. However, internal damage such as timing chain failure or severe oil burning may require major repair or even engine rebuild.
Understanding the real cause before repairing helps avoid unnecessary costs and ensures long term engine stability.
Preventive Maintenance Strategy
Preventive maintenance is the most effective way to reduce Nissan Titan 5.6 engine problems and extend engine lifespan. Many issues found in Nissan Titan do not come from design failure alone. They often come from delayed or inconsistent maintenance habits.
The most important maintenance task is regular oil change. The 5.6 liter V8 engine depends heavily on clean oil for lubrication and cooling. Using high quality synthetic oil and changing it at proper intervals helps reduce wear on timing components and internal parts.
Cooling system maintenance is also critical. The engine generates high heat under load, especially during towing. A clean radiator, proper coolant level, and a healthy thermostat help prevent overheating. Heat control directly affects long term engine durability.
Spark plug replacement is another key factor. Worn spark plugs reduce combustion efficiency and can lead to misfires. Replacing them at recommended intervals keeps the engine running smoothly and improves fuel economy.
Fuel system cleaning also helps maintain performance. Over time, injectors can become dirty and affect fuel spray quality. Cleaning the injectors restores proper combustion and reduces rough idle issues.
Driving habits also play an important role. Gentle acceleration, proper warm up before heavy driving, and avoiding constant short trips reduce engine stress. These habits significantly lower the risk of early wear.
Consistent maintenance creates stability in engine performance. Most serious problems develop slowly, and proper care can prevent them from becoming expensive repairs.
